Solution Overview
Problem
Existing sports bags with manually interchangeable display panels require users to manually change and carry multiple panels, which is inconvenient and inefficient.
Innovation Solution
A sports bag equipped with an electronic display screen, a controller, and a rechargeable electrical power source that allows automated image changes and remote control via a wireless signal, eliminating the need to manually switch panels and carry multiple displays.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Adaptability or versatility
If manually interchangeable display panels are used, then the bag can display different images, but the user must manually change and carry multiple panels which is inconvenient and inefficient
Solution Approach 1:
The patent replaces the manual mechanical system of interchangeable physical panels with an electronic display system controlled by a controller. The controller receives signals (e.g., via wireless communication or USB connection) and automatically displays different images on the screen, eliminating the need for manual panel changes while maintaining display versatility.
Solution Approach 2:
Instead of carrying multiple physical panels, the system stores multiple image files digitally in the controller's memory. These digital copies of images can be accessed and displayed on demand, significantly reducing the physical burden while maintaining the ability to display various sponsor logos and messages.
2Extent of automation
If an electronic display screen is added to the bag, then automated image changes are enabled, but the bag requires an electrical power source which adds weight and complexity
Solution Approach 1:
The power source is designed to serve multiple functions: it powers the electronic display screen, the controller, and potentially other electronic components in the bag. The system can operate with different power source configurations (rechargeable batteries, removable power packs, or external power connections), making the power system versatile and adaptable to different usage scenarios.
Solution Approach 2:
The power system is designed to be dynamic and adaptable - the power source can be removable for recharging or replacement, and the system can adjust its power consumption based on usage patterns. The controller can manage power distribution to different components, optimizing energy usage and extending operational duration.
3Duration of action of moving object
If a rechargeable power source is used, then extended operation is achieved, but the power source requires recharging which may require separating the bag from the charging location
Solution Approach 1:
The power source is designed as a separate, modular component that can be independently removed from the bag. This segmentation allows the user to take only the power source for recharging while leaving the bag at the event location, or to swap between multiple power sources. The power source connects to the bag via a simple interface for power transfer, making the recharging process convenient and independent.
